gfxgfx
 
Bienvenido(a), Visitante. Favor de ingresar o registrarse.

Ingresar con nombre de usuario, contraseña y duración de la sesión
logo
 
gfx gfx
gfxgfx
 
Para buscar por nombres de archivos, presiona el botón igual a éste   que está en el menú de abajo.
 
gfx gfx
gfx
594641 Mensajes en 150913 Temas por 53179 Usuarios - Dale la bienvenida a: facundo9969 --- Principal --- Septiembre 21, 2017, 09:32:30
*
gfx* *InicioForumAyudaBuscarIngresarRegistrarsegfx
gfxgfx
 
Interés General
Cuenta digital
Usuarios
Total de Usuarios: 53179
Anteriores: facundo9969
Estadisticas
Total de Mensajes: 594641
Total de Temas: 150913
Conectados hoy: 94
Online total: 1072
(Octubre 28, 2013, 00:20:34 )
Usuarios en Línea
Usuario: 4
Visitantes: 95
Total: 107
AllDataSheets
Buscar Datasheet
Buscar en AllDatasheet.com
Datasheet4U
DT$ Log



Canjea tus DT$ por tiempo en el grupo Premium, haciendo click AQUÍ

Tu numero de Usuario
Tu número de usuario es: 0
Facebook
Ir a la Fan Page de DTForum
 
gfx gfx
gfxgfx
0 Usuarios y 1 Visitante están viendo este tema.       « anterior próximo »
Páginas: [1] Ir Abajo Imprimir
Autor Tema: Programador DIY PIC16C5X  (Leído 1448 veces)

ESTA INFORMACIÓN ES CONFIDENCIAL

Si no quieres volver a ver este mensaje, publica al menos un mensaje y no volverás a verlo.

CHERO2
Full Member
****

DT$ 316
Desconectado Desconectado

Edad: 53
Ubicación: Venezuela
Profesión o Título: Técnico Electrónico
País: Venezuela
Mensajes: 145



Actividad el último mes
0%

También soy Guitarrista.

« en: Abril 20, 2017, 23:29:51 »

  Este aparato, permite grabar la antigua serie de PICs 16C5X con un mínimo de componentes
y de pequeño tamaño. La historia comienza cuando fabriqué un programador para estos PICs.
  Era complejo de armar y tuve que hacer un software en QuickBasic para  poder utilizarlo.
 Se conectaba a la PC por la ranura interna de la computadora ( primera foto).
 De aquellos tiempos me quedaron un lote de veinte PIC16C56 OTP, tres PIC16C57 (uno borrable
con UV) y un PIC16F84. Hoy en día trabajo con Atmel AT89C51, que ya se está volviendo obsoleto
je,je.. Resulta que en la actualidad tengo dos importantes razones para utilizar estos viejos
PICs.  La primera es que sería una pena desecharlos teniendo aún mucho potencial de uso, sin
contar que hice una inversión que me gustaría recuperar.
  La segunda razón es que vivo en Venezuela y aquí no se consiguen ni los conectores de audio,
 y lo digo LITERALMENTE. Así que actualizarme con otros micros en mi país, no es opción.
 Por otro lado, utilisar el programador de PICs que hice no es posible porque la ranura que
usa para comunicarse con la PC ya no existe (Tipo ISA) y ni hablar del programa en QuickBasic.
 Así que decidí hacer este programador usando la tecnología que ahora tengo (segunda foto),
y me quedó un  diseño fácil de hacer, pequeño y compatible con cualquier PC, usando un cable
USB-RS232 y una fuente de alimentación de 12,1V como mínimo y 12,7 Volt como máximo.
  El computador sólo necesita algún programa de emulación de terminal VT100, como el que viene
incluido en Windows llamado Hipeterminal. Pero se puede usar cualquier emulador.
 También se necesita el programa llamado FLIP, que no sólo lo utilisaremos para programar al
micro Atmel, sino también como herramienta para programar los PICs.
 El microcontrolador usado es un AT89C51ED2.  Es muy importante que sea ese microcontrolador
en específico, ya que se usa la memoria interna EEprom de 2 Kbyte que tiene para contener el
programa del PIC.

  Al micro Atmel le hice un programa para gestionar el proceso, y se puede también
 grabar sólo un Byte específico y así corregir errores e incluso usar PICs que ya estén
grabados!! (estos PIC no son borrables).
 En la cuarta foto se pude ver un ejemplo de la gestion de programación.
 Es importante resaltar que la fuente de 12,1 Voltios utilizada, debe estar muy bien regulada
y no poner los voltajes que dice el fabricante de los PICs , ya que se usa un método de grabación
especial de pulso simple. Sin embargo creo que si funcionaría, pero queda a riesgo del usuario.
 La fuente de 12,1 Voltios no la incluí en el proyecto ya que cuando se me acaben los PICs,
el programador pasará a ser reciclado.
 
  Es muy importante que el usuario sepa algo de programar microcontroladores. El proyecto
es un prototipo y no filtrará errores cometidos por el quien lo use.

El link de este tema es: http://www.dtforum.info/index.php?topic=160625.0


* SAM_1728.JPG (311.33 KB, 1024x768 - visto 5 veces.)

* SAM_1733.JPG (315.32 KB, 1024x768 - visto 4 veces.)

* PIC-PROG-LANDA-1.jpg (367.38 KB, 2650x1436 - visto 5 veces.)

* Muestra pantalla.jpg (110.43 KB, 866x576 - visto 4 veces.)
* PICPROG LANDA-1.rar (196.52 KB - descargado 4 veces.)
« Última modificación: Abril 20, 2017, 23:36:34 por CHERO2 » En línea

Si el día de hoy aprendo algo,  significa que he aprovechado un día de mi vida,que  mi mente esta viva, y que se puede disfrutar de la vida no sólo divirtiendose, si no también trabajando en lo que a uno le gusta.
gfx
Páginas: [1] Ir Arriba Imprimir 
gfx
Ir a:  
gfx
Powered by SMF 1.1.19 | SMF © 2006-2007, Simple Machines
Septiembre 06, 2017, 23:09:26
Helios / TinyPortal v0.9.7 © Bloc
gfx
Powered by MySQL Powered by PHP XHTML 1.0 válido! CSS válido!